The Type 1 Diabetes Score in 76201, Denton, Texas is 21 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

69.46 percent of the population in 76201 drive to work alone. 3.46 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 74.52 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.51 percent of the residents in 76201 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 0.00 members with about 1.78 cars available per household.

An estimate of 81.80 percent of the residents in 76201 has some form of health insurance. 14.09 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 73.27 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 76201 would have to travel an average of 1.74 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Texas Health Presbyterian Hospital Denton .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 76201, Denton, Texas.

As of , an estimate of 28,415 residents live in 76201 with a median age of 23.6 years. 8.48 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 6.52 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 43.60 percent of the residents in 76201 is currently married, and 39.92 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 76201 is $5,334.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 76201 is approximately $992. The median household spends about 18.60 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es is a condition in which the pancreas produces little to no insulin, requiring individuals to rely on regular insulin injections to maintain proper blood sugar levels. Managing Type 1 Diabetes often involves frequent visits to healthcare providers, including endocrinologists, diabetes educators, and nutritionists. Access to quality healthcare is crucial for individuals with Type 1 Diabetes to effectively manage their condition and lead healthy lives.
